About

Chantal Reina-Ortiz is a scholar working on Immunology, Oncology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Chantal Reina-Ortiz has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 548 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Immunology, 7 papers in Oncology and 2 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Chantal Reina-Ortiz’s work include Immune Cell Function and Interaction (7 papers),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(4 papers) and T-cell and B-cell Immunology (3 papers). Chantal Reina-Ortiz is often cited by papers focused on Immune Cell Function and Interaction (7 papers), Cytokine Signaling Pathways and Interactions (4 papers) and T-cell and B-cell Immunology (3 papers). Chantal Reina-Ortiz collaborates with scholars based in United States, Spain and France. Chantal Reina-Ortiz's co-authors include Amy B. Heimberger, Gregory N. Fuller, Wei Qiao, Mohamed Abou-Ghazal, David Yang, Nobuyoshi Hiraoka, Wei Sun, Waldemar Priebe, Jun Wei and Ling‐Yuan Kong and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Reports, Clinical Cancer Research and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
